Being phenomenal women. An opportunity to explore forms of freedom, and images of strength and vulnerability for women. In a room made from paper we will draw from movement, sound and mark making practices, exploring with paper and form. The Space Architects are Artists Helen Edwards and Philippa Jeffrey

Two events spotlighting inspirational & pioneering women of South Oxford

Spotlight: Championing the work of local women
2.00 pm – 4.00 pm
Entrance: Free. No Wheelchair Access: Women & children

Gardeners, potters, painters, artists, designers, writers, teachers, carers, chiropractors and makers of fine objects display their wares. Meet the women who do, and be inspired by their endeavours. Exhibition, stalls, children’s activity corner.
3.00 pm: Presentations by Susanna Pressel (Lord Mayor of Oxford) to women who have been nominated as ‘inspirational’ by other women in the community.
